Reef Factory Kh Smart Test kit quick measurement of carbonate hardness concentration in marine aquariums
The KH Smart test kit is part of a series of drop tests created by Reef Factory LAB. It is specifically designed for quick measurement of carbonate hardness concentration in marine aquariums within the comfort of your home. This kit allows you to conduct approximately 100 tests that range from 3 to 15 dKH.

How to take measurements with the KH Smart test kit:
- Take 5 ml of water from the aquarium using a syringe and pour it into the vial.
- Shake the KH reagent, then add 2 drops of the liquid to the test tube. Gently stir the vial in circular motions. The liquid in the test tube should turn green.
- Attach the dispensing needle to a 1 ml syringe.
- Draw up 1 ml of KH Reagent 2. The tip of the plunger should indicate exactly 1 ml. Note: Air between the liquid and the plunger does not affect the accuracy of the test.
- Using the syringe with the dispensing needle, add KH Reagent 2 drop by drop directly to the liquid in the test tube, ensuring it does not stick to the walls. Stir the tube after each drop and watch for a color change.
- The green solution will gradually shift to a transitional color – gray-brown. When you observe that the liquid has turned amaranth (purple), stop adding drops.
- Read the value of the remaining liquid in the syringe KH Reagent 2 as indicated by the plunger of the syringe. Compare this with the results table or enter it in the Smart Reef user panel.
